If this is your first, the car doesn't really matter.
Best advice I can give is to look ahead. Your head should be turned before the car turns. Like this:

If you are looking at the star, you're not looking far enough ahead.
You might also want to say at registration that you're a newb and ask of there's anyone willing to walk the course with you. Autocrossers are a pretty friendly bunch.
If you have a portable air tank, it's a good idea to take it with you. Otherwise, just up your pressures ~7psi.
